More than 1,500 people arrived at Huddleston Elementary School on Sept. 11 for National Night Out hosted by the Peachtree City Police Department and Peachtree Fire Rescue. The event came with multiple activities for the kids and a wealth of public safety vehicles staffed by local units and those from around the state. Photo/Ben Nelms.
